Andy Burnham Faces First PMQs as UK Prime Minister Amid Economic Debates

Newly appointed UK Prime Minister Andy Burnham navigated his first Prime Minister’s Questions, defending his administration’s economic plans and attributing current fiscal challenges to previous Conservative policies. The session featured sharp exchanges with opposition figures, particularly over rising borrowing costs and proposed domestic reforms.
